Choosing the Right Shuttle Vehicle

For an airport shuttle business, you need to consider how large your fleet will be. Ideally, your shuttles should be able to seat several passengers shuttle bus for sale comfortably, and should provide the necessary space for luggage. It is also important to consider fuel efficiency, so that your shuttle can be economical to operate.

Depending on your business, you can offer either a scheduled shuttle service or an on-demand shuttle service. Scheduled shuttle services go to pre-determined destinations, such as a hotel and multiple airport gates. These services are typically less expensive than on-demand ones, but they also have a limited number of stops along the route.
